| "Happy Feet" penguin released south of New Zealand Posted: 05 Sep 2011 12:52 AM PDT He needed a little push before speeding backward down a makeshift slide. Once in the water, he popped his head up for one last look. And then he was gone. The wayward emperor penguin known as "Happy Feet" was back home in Antarctic waters after an extended sojourn spent capturing hearts in New Zealand. |
